0 Rolig Loon Posted July 10, 2013 Share Posted July 10, 2013 Has she been under a lot of stress recently? Really, though, we don't have any control over whether hands are open or closed. Hand motions are in a category of internal animations that Linden Lab calls "viewer- generated motions." That means they are generated at run time by the viewer, in response to the environment. Like regular animations most have names and UUIDs, but they are not available to be stopped, started or even seen by scripts. As far as we are concerned, they are random. 0 Lindal Kidd Posted July 10, 2013 Share Posted July 10, 2013 It might be part of a pose in your AO. Or maybe you are stuck from, say, holding a drink. Use Me/Stop Animating Me (in Firestorm, Avatar/Avatar Health/Stop Animations, or simply Avatar/Stop Animations.) See if that unclenches your hands. If not, try one of the free stop animations/fix deformations gadgets out there. There is one, a gray cone, near the arrival point at Caledon Oxbridge University, if you don't have one of your own.
